What is Informatics

Handbook of Research on Advancing Health Education through Technology
“Studies the representation, processing, and communication of information in natural and engineered systems. It has computational, cognitive and social aspects. The central notion is the transformation of information whether by computation or communication, whether by organisms or artifacts” (University of Edinburgh Informatics, n.d. p. 1).

Place Making Through Participatory Planning
Informatics is the discipline of science which investigates the structure and properties (not specific content) of scientific information, as well as the regularities of scientific information activity, its theory, history, methodology and organization. Mikhailov, A.I., Chernyl, A.I., and Gilyarevskii, R.S. (1966) “Informatika – novoe nazvanie teorii naucnoj informacii.” Naucno tehniceskaja informacija, 12, pp. 35–39.

The CCAP Project: Using 3D Technologies to Support Teaching Scenarios of History
A term that is used mainly in Europe (Computer Science in the USA) for the cognitive subject of teaching computing in primary and secondary education. It includes issues about software and hardware, programming, robotics, applications, etc.

Cognitive Informatics
The science of information that studies the nature of information, its processing, and ways of transformation between information, matter and energy.
